In July, Romanian retail sales grew by 10.3 percent month-on-month

In July, retail sales in Romania grew by 10.3 percent, according to raw data, compared to the previous month. The seasonally and calendar-adjusted value was 3.9 percent – the Romanian National Statistics Institute announced on Thursday.
Year-on-year, retail sales increased 4.7 percent in July from the seventh month of the previous year, with seasonally and calendar-adjusted value growth of 4.2 percent in the period under review. (MTI)
